Raynaud’s Phenomenon Symptoms, Diagnosis and Treatment
Raynaud’s phenomenon is a rare condition in which your body does not send enough blood to the fingers, toes and occasionally the tip of nose and ears, causing them to feel cold and numb and turn white or blue.
